Overview
Bare Metal C will teach you how to program embedded devices with the C programming language. For embedded system programmers who want precise and complete control over the system they are using, this bookĀ pulls back the curtain on what the compiler is doing for you so that you can see all the details of what's happening with your program.
Ā
The first part of the book teaches C basics with the aid of a low-cost, widely available bare metal system (the Nucleo Arm evaluation system), which gives you all the tools needed to perform basic embedded programming. As you progress through the book youāll learn how to integrate serial input/output (I/O) and interrupts into your programs. Youāll also learn what the C compiler and linker do behind the scenes, so that youāll be better able to write more efficient programs that maximize limited memory. Finally, youāll learn how to use more complex, memory hungry C features like dynamic memory, file I/O, and floating-point numbers.Ā
